Abstract Background: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) Hospitals are the dominant agents to provide TCM services in China. How to improve the productivity and efficiency of TCM hospitals is quite pivotal for the hospital managers and policy-makers to realize the optimal use of TCM resources. The purpose of this study was to estimate the productivity and efficiency of TCM hospitals with the Bootstrap-Malmquist-Data Envelopment Analysis (DEA) from 2009 to 2016 to provide empirical evidence for hospital managers and policy-makers to improve the management and quality of TCM service.Methods: The data of the individual tertiary public TCM hospitals were collected from official Yearbooks of Traditional Chinese Medicine of China (2010-2017). Bootstrap-Malmquist-DEA was employed to measure the productivity and efficiency of the TCM hospitals from 2009 to 2016. SPSS 23.0 version statistical software was used to conduct the descriptive analysis of the input and output indicators. R 3.2.1 version statistical software was applied to calculate the productivity and efficiency of the TCM hospitals with FEAR package. The statistical significant was set at P < 0.05.Results: The annual average growth rates for each input and output indicator were 6.61% (health professionals), 8.15% (actual open beds), 7.08% (outpatients and inpatients) and 12.50% (discharged patients) respectively from 2009 to 2016. Except the TFPC between 2014 and 2015, more than half of the TCM hospitals had TFPC scores over 1.000, indicating increased productivity. The overall annual geo-means of the scores of the TFPC and its decomposition index were 1.0379 (TFPC), 1.0167 (TEC), 1.0209 (TC), 1.0212 (PTEC), and 0.9955 (SEC) respectively from 2009 to 2016.Conclusions: The overall annual rate of the total factor productivity of the tertiary public TCM hospitals was slightly increased. The technological progress was the main driver to improve the total factor productivity. The decreased TE was more affected by the decreased SE. The TCM hospitals need to pay attention to the development and innovation of the TCM technology, thereby improving the competitiveness. The TCM hospitals managers should pursuit the high quality, high efficiency and low cost of the TCM medical services.

Technique Service Unit as party who handling directly distribution disturbance, where this unit have big influence on network service quality. Found that compliance on disturbance at present indicating there is waste in network service process then at this research will be quality repair effort from technique service unit from efficiency aspect. In this research method are Data Envelopment Analysis to determining where unit would be primary focus in this research based on efficiency level, Lean Service to improving poor technique service quality, as well as Value Management and dynamic system modeling with software Vensim used for improvement doing. Result of the research indicating whenever Data Envelopment Analysis, Network Service Unit (UPJ) Dukuh Kupang stated inefficiency with Technical Efficiency around 0,73. And repair effort in waste reducing found that waste defect as main cause with seven typesdisturbance causes as Critical to Quality. From CTQ found waste cause as well as repair priority, and repair alternative based on highest RPN value from FMEA then simulated to get best alternative. From available alternative, could be proved that repair recommendation had changed Network Service Unit (UPJ) be efficient with scale efficiency value change from 0,972 to 1. The advantage of this research are problem discussed completely and detail, where repair objectives done on unit really experienced problem. Then causes of the exist problem seek the cause root then priority of repair could precisely. And effort in choosing best alternatives previous simulated with the aim could be known system behavior over the impact of repair that be conducted. Then finally enable a comparison between before systemcondition and after repair
